Can you get botulism from baked beans?
Food-borne botulism is increasingly uncommon, but it still occasionally occurs with improperly preserved food, such as beans. Botulinum toxin causes severe illness with paralysis, which can result in long-term illness or death.
How long after best by date can you eat canned beans?
The guidelines note that while food in cans “retains its safety and nutritional value well beyond two years,” its color and texture may change after that time. Many factors affect how long a food will stay edible in the can, but food kept at “moderate temperatures (75 degrees or below)” may last indefinitely.
Are baked beans good for you?
Baked beans are high in protein, fiber, other nutrients, and beneficial plant compounds. They may improve gut health and cholesterol levels. Canned varieties are convenient but often high in added sugars, salt, additives, and BPA contaminants. Your healthiest option is to make them from scratch using dried beans.
Do baked beans make you fart?
Beans make us fart because they contain sugars and fibre that our bodies have a hard time digesting. When these sugars meet up with the bacteria in our large intestines, it produces gas and so we fart.
